Roma conquer Spezia in Serie A

ROME: Headers from Chris Smalling and Roger Ibanez proved decisive for Roma, as the Italian Serie A outfit ended its losing streak by dominating Spezia 2-0 on Monday.

Jose Mourinho's side was coming off two consecutive defeats domestically and in a dire need of a victory.

The home side went ahead just five minutes into the game, as Jordan Veretout's corner was nodded by Tammy Abraham and Smalling followed to head in.

Roma doubled the lead 10 minutes after the break through another corner when Ibanez met Veretout's assist for a bullet header.

The only down side for the Giallorossi was Afena Gyan Felix's red card in the stoppages time, as the starlet's goal was canceled for a deliberate handball and the referee sent him off after another yellow card.

With the win, Roma ranks sixth place with 28 points, and Juventus dropped to seventh on inferior goal difference. Agencies
